> Tamouh H. wrote:
> > Hi,
> >=20
> > I've an Intel board D865GVHZ running on FBSD 5.4 that I'd=20
> like to monitor its temperature. I've tried using lmmon , but=20
> the data are way off:
> >=20
> >  Motherboard Temp               Voltages
> >=20
> >  255C / 491F / 528K        Vcore1:   +3.984V
> >                            Vcore2:   +3.984V
> >     Fan Speeds             + 3.3V:   +3.984V
> >                            + 5.0V:   +6.654V
> >     1:    0 rpm            +12.0V:  +15.938V
> >     2:    0 rpm            -12.0V:  -15.938V
> >     3:    0 rpm            - 5.0V:   -6.654V
> >=20
> > All the other apps I'm finding are either too old, or only=20
> work with laptops / specific boards.
> >=20
> > Any suggestions ?
> >=20
> > Thx,
> >=20
> I've always had good luck with 'mbmon'. I think you can find=20
> it in ports, possibly under 'xmbmon' -- in which case I think=20
> you'll need to specify the option to build the console=20
> version, not the X version.
>=20
> --
> Mark Cullen <mark.r.cullen@gmail.com>

Thanks, I've actually tried 'mbmon', however that didn't work either. =
Someone else pointed to the same error and no solution were found as far =
as I'm aware:

sonata# mbmon -d
ioctl(smb0:open): No such file or directory
SMBus[Intel8XX(ICH/ICH2/ICH3/ICH4/ICH5/ICH6)] found, but No HWM =
available on it!!
No Hardware Monitor found!!
InitMBInfo: Bad file descriptor
